Subject: Re: [PATCH] crypto: octeontx2 - Add dependency on NET_VENDOR_MARVELL

On 1/28/21 9:48 PM, Herbert Xu wrote:
> On Mon, Jan 25, 2021 at 09:41:12AM -0800, Randy Dunlap wrote:
>> on x86_64:
>>
>> ld: drivers/crypto/marvell/octeontx2/otx2_cptpf_main.o: in function `cptpf_flr_wq_handler':
>> otx2_cptpf_main.c:(.text+0x2b): undefined reference to `otx2_mbox_alloc_msg_rsp'
> 
> Thanks for the report.  The issue is that the crypto driver depends
> on code that sits under net so if that option is off then you'll end
> up with these errors.
> 
> ---8<---
> The crypto octeontx2 driver depends on the mbox code in the network
> tree.  It tries to select the MBOX Kconfig option but that option
> itself depends on many other options which are not selected, e.g.,
> CONFIG_NET_VENDOR_MARVELL.  It would be inappropriate to select them
> all as randomly prompting the user for network options which would
> oterhwise be disabled just because a crypto driver has been enabled
> makes no sense.
> 
> This patch fixes this by adding a dependency on NET_VENDOR_MARVELL.
> This makes the crypto driver invisible if the network option is off.
> 
> If the crypto driver must be visible even without the network stack
> then the shared mbox code should be moved out of drivers/net.
> 
> Reported-by: Randy Dunlap <rdunlap@...radead.org>
> Reported-by: kernel test robot <lkp@...el.com>
> Fixes: 5e8ce8334734 ("crypto: marvell - add Marvell OcteonTX2 CPT...")
> Signed-off-by: Herbert Xu <herbert@...dor.apana.org.au>
